Summary

  • NEC said on Sept. 5 it has stopped developing a working quantum computer after deciding commercialization would take too long to generate a return on investment.
  • 30 years of in-house quantum work are ending even though NEC had pursued both gate-based systems and quantum annealing, including a Moonshot role targeting a fault-tolerant machine by 2050.
  • An 8-qubit annealing project with Tohoku University had aimed to scale to 100-plus qubits, but wiring, measurement hardware and dilution-refrigerator cooling limits remained major barriers.
  • Japan is still pushing the field nationally, with plans to send 30,000 young scientists abroad to study AI and quantum research, underscoring the gap between public ambition and private-sector economics.
